Lays out multi-family floors from your site outline, unit mix, and core placement.

Reads your model's external walls, splits them into bands, and builds a parametric facade with openings, shading, and a cost estimate.

Architectural program bubble diagrams, adjacency review, program-block massing, and SVG presentation output.

Auditable CSI MasterFormat quantity takeoffs and Program Mode BoQ workbooks for Snaptrude.

Create branded A3 concept-design presentations from saved Snaptrude plans, 3D views, and project metrics.

Calculate geometry-aware facade sunlight and clear-sky solar screening, then visualize and export results.

Auditable A1–A3 and lifecycle embodied-carbon screening with governed classifications, scenarios, calculation ledgers, and Program Mode deliverables.

Reads a floor plate from your model and test-fits an office program onto it- desk banks, meeting rooms, and a corridor spine- then bakes the plan back as spaces.

Design-linked real estate development pro forma for Snaptrude Program Mode.

Tests a residential site against Indian byelaws, then works down from tower massing to floor test fits and parking.

Compare existing and proposed grading, runoff, ponding, building exposure, and editable terrain recommendations.

Packs a room program into a selected boundary and bakes the layout you pick back onto the canvas.
